- [ ] **Cleaning-crew access handover.** On your first day at Quillstone Partners, collect the cleaning-crew coordination folder from the facilities office on Level 1. The overnight crew from Tidemark Services enters via the loading dock between 21:00 and 23:00, and you are responsible for confirming their sign-in sheet each morning. Check that the dock shutter closed properly and report any discrepancy to your team lead before 09:30. To verify the crew's entry route yourself, use the dock-side door code below.

staff pass of badup-kawig = bdg-TYN-3

Minutes — Management Meeting (Heads of Department)

Subject: Joint venture proposal

Attendees reviewed the draft joint venture between Quillbank Holdings and Estermoor Logistics. Ownership split agreed in principle at fifty-fifty, pending legal review. Operations raised staffing transfers at the Calder Point depot; HR to scope. Finance flagged working-capital needs for the first two quarters. Next steps: diligence report circulated within two weeks, decision at the following meeting. The confidential note on business plans is set out below.

confidential, kahog-bawif: The northern region missed its Pramir quota by 20.0 percent last quarter. Casaxek Freight plans to lower the Fraion list price by 41.5 percent in December. The finance team signed off on a budget of $236.4 million for Project Druius. The renewal with Fenysix Partners closes at $91.3 million a year, 2.1 percent below the last contract.

Ketterling gateway: clients stuck in reconnect loops after idle >90s. Cause: stale auth ticket rejected on ws resume. Fix rolled in gateway v2.8; resume now requires a fresh handshake secret. Restart floe-ws workers after patching. The workers read the handshake secret from /etc/floe/ws.env at boot, so append the secret assignment immediately after this line.

env line for tadup-taweg: RELAY_SECRET3=28d

## Ownership

Feedcheck is our little podcast feed validator — it lints RSS extensions, flags broken enclosures, and yells politely about missing artwork. It's small but load-bearing: three internal teams at Lanternworks depend on its CI checks. If you're adding a rule, read docs/rules.md first and keep error messages actionable. PRs need one approval; breaking changes need two. Day-to-day stewardship, reviews, and the final say on rule behavior sit with the maintainer named below.

signatory, yahog-badug: Quenix Ulaael